Transaction 164aff2cf57569afaebc475e660904578952d197065bed82fe20ccbfed7cb357
1 Input
2 Outputs
- 164aff2cf57569afaebc475e660904578952d197065bed82fe20ccbfed7cb357:0
- 164aff2cf57569afaebc475e660904578952d197065bed82fe20ccbfed7cb357:1
value 18544900
address 1HnorZeDgHb7dvdXAjQi6y6pQv8DZBY5Uk
value 213957
address 38y2EdXygmzX1P71kbXVHWnoP6DieX6JJj